DNTLworks Equipment Corporation was established in 1986 and is internationally recognized as the world’s leading manufacturer of portable, mobile and self-contained dental equipment. Throughout the company’s continuing growth, DNTLworks remains steadfastly committed to providing the dental profession with the proper tools to achieve their goals. Over the years, DNTLworks’ product line has grown fr

om just a few items to over a hundred products ranging from the most basic ProCare delivery units to the industry’s most sophisticated self-contained, portable delivery system, the Portable II™. Developing new products and upgrading existing models are of primary importance to maintaining our superior position in the marketplace. Educating the healthcare community on the virtues and uses of these types of dental systems is also one of DNTLworks’ main objectives. They are ideal for use in hospitals, nursing homes, retirement centers, correctional facilities, government health programs, disaster relief clinics, mobile military hospitals, and many other in-office and field applications.

Look at the top row, then the bottom row. Those aren't tiers. They're two different answers to the same question.

Carts roll into a room and become the operatory. More on board, more capacity, built for the days where you're seeing patients back to back and the cart is the practice.

Cases go where a cart can't. Up stairs, into a nursing home room, into a vehicle already loaded with everything else. One person moves it alone.

Neither is the compromised version of the other. The question was never "how much can you afford" — it's "where are you working, and what has to get through the door?"

Two carts. The honest difference between them.

ProCart II — self-contained, everything you need, nothing you don't. If your work is hygiene-forward, single-provider, or you're moving between sites where every pound and every inch counts, this is the one. It's not the smaller sibling. It's the right-sized answer.

ProCart III — the fullest system we build. More capacity, more capability, built for a schedule that doesn't let up. This is what goes into mobile vans and multi-site programs where the cart is the practice.

Most people overbuy. A few underbuy, which is worse. Tell us what a normal week looks like for you and we'll tell you which one you actually need.
